History
Cleveland State traces its historical roots to 1870, when a Cleveland YMCA began to offer free classes. A YMCA program was formalized around 1881, reorganized in 1906 as a Association Institute, & became the Cleveland School of Technology, later renamed Fenn College. Fenn College expanded, ingesting above many buildings in the area, including an automobile dealership in what is now Stillwell Hall. Within 1964 Cleveland State appropriated the buildings, faculty, staff, & software of Fenn College, the personal institution of 2,500 students, and became the public university.
Cleveland-Marshall College of Law
A Cleveland-Marshall College of Law traces its origins to the institution of Cleveland Law School inside 1897 as a 1st evening school of law in the state & one of the number 1 to admit women & minorities. Inside 1946, Cleveland Law School merged with a John Marshall School of Law, founded around 1916, to become Cleveland-Marshall College of Law. Cleveland-Marshall became section of Cleveland State University inside 1969.
One of a best known alumni of the Cleveland-Marshall College of Law is Tim Russert, host of television program Meet the Press.

Admissions policy
Until recently, a university maintained a policy of open admission for even completely undergrad software online; even so, the university is phasing-out this policy in favour of basic admission standards for good-whale & virtually all section-half-time students, permitting others to run basic coursework or shifting the two to local community colleges.
Academic term
Historically, a university divided its school year into trimesters; in 1997, CSU changed the academic term to division by semesters.
Athletics and sport
A sports teams' nickname is the Vikings. A school colors are green and white. Cleveland State fields varsity teams in xvii sports, including cheerleading, but virtually all notably, doesn't have a football team. Virtually all of the teams compete in the Horizon League. A men's basketball team achieved the greatest ill fame within 1986 when seeded 14th in the NCAA tournament, it upset heavily favorite Three-seed Indiana and St. Joseph's before being beaten by Navy by one point, an unprecedented achievement for such a low seed.
